How much is a Lamborghini Urus oil change?

The cost of changing the oil in a Lamborghini varies depending on the model, manufacturing year, service location, and the oil necessary for the change. However, one can expect to pay an average of $400 to $2000 for the service. How much does it cost to maintain a Lamborghini Urus?

Estimated Annual Maintenance Cost By Model Lamborghini Urus: The Urus maintenance plan tends to be less, at just $2,500–$5,000 annually under 10k miles. Lamborghini Urus insurance costs range from $102 to $392 monthly depending on your specific trim level and model year choice. How often do you service a Lamborghini Urus?

Your Lamborghini needs routine maintenance every 9,000 miles or once annually. During this maintenance visit, our technicians will replace your engine oil and filter and rotate your tires. They will also conduct a multi-point inspection to evaluate your tire treads and tire inflation levels. How long do lambo engines last?

Under regular use and with proper maintenance, a Lamborghini can achieve over 100,000 miles without encountering significant mechanical issues. Considering all these factors, Lamborghini tires typically last 15,000 to 30,000 miles. However, it’s crucial to understand that this is a general range. Some drivers might see significantly fewer miles due to aggressive driving. Others, with meticulous care and gentle driving, might exceed this range.
